United Breweries: How the company is promoting diversity and inclusion
Kavita Singh, Director – People, United Breweries

The alcohol beverage industry has witnessed a significant transformation with an increasing number of women in key roles such as brewers, distillers, bartenders, and entrepreneurs. United Breweries, one of the largest beer manufacturers in India, is actively promoting diversity and inclusion in its workforce.

In an exclusive interaction with ETHRWorld, Kavita Singh, Director – People, United Breweries, shared the company’s efforts to bring in more women employees and create a supportive work environment.

Singh highlighted that there are misconceptions about working in an alcohol beverage company, and the company aims to debunk these myths. United Breweries has implemented policies to ensure a safe and focused work environment, and it wants women employees to feel that working in the industry is as normal as any other manufacturing or FMCG company.

Making Women Brew!

United Breweries has significantly increased the diversity ratio with 18 percent women employees compared to 6 percent two years ago. The company has women working across various levels, including entry level, middle level, and senior level. It has launched a programme called “The QueenFishers: The Women Behind India’s Favourite Beer” to promote diversity and inclusion in the company.

The company has made infrastructure changes to support women, including well-equipped facilities, crèche, and policies for childcare support. It has also included women employees in traditionally male-dominated areas such as production, engineering, safety, and finance.

The company involves both men and women in driving change and has established a D&I Council to promote awareness and consciousness among employees. Singh emphasized the importance of training male colleagues to break biases and foster inclusivity.

When it comes to hiring, United Breweries focuses on equal participation and avoidance of biases. The company recruits individuals who are passionate about the business and have the required skill set. In the fiscal year 2022-23, 30 percent of the company’s new hires were women.

Talent Strategy for the Beer Manufacturer

United Breweries has a talent strategy that encompasses building, buying, and borrowing talent. The company introduces talent at the entry level and also engages in lateral hiring to make significant progress. About 25 percent of the company’s new talent comes from fresh campus recruitments, while the remaining 75 percent is hired laterally.

As of March 31, 2023, the company had 2,737 employees, with 18 percent women employees in the executive cohort. The employee turnover rate stood at around 22 percent in FY 2022-23, and the company estimates hiring 300 to 350 people in the future.

Learning & Development and Workplace for the Future

United Breweries focuses on enhancing the skills of its employees through various initiatives. The company follows a learning philosophy where 70 percent of learning occurs on the job. It provides extensive on-the-job training and offers mandatory and specialised training programmes.

The company has personalised development plans for its employees and provides access to global programmes and learning content through partnerships with renowned universities. The company offers flexibility in terms of work arrangements and has embraced technology in its working mechanism.
